Assam CM Himanta Biswa Sarma Faces Fierce Backlash Over 'Pakistani Agent' Allegations Against Congress MP
Gogoi: Assam CM Unfit Over Pak Agent Remarks

In a dramatic escalation of political hostilities, Congress MP Gaurav Gogoi has launched a blistering attack on Assam Chief Minister Himanta Biswa Sarma, declaring him 'completely unfit' to hold the state's highest office. The fiery condemnation comes in response to Sarma's controversial allegations about 'Pakistani agents' infiltrating parliamentary proceedings.

Parliamentary Proceedings Become Battleground

The controversy centers around claims made during parliamentary discussions, where Sarma allegedly pointed fingers at opposition members with sensational accusations. The Congress party has vehemently denied these allegations, characterizing them as a desperate attempt to divert attention from pressing state issues.

Gogoi emphasized that such inflammatory rhetoric has no place in healthy political discourse, particularly in a diverse state like Assam where communal harmony remains paramount. 'When the Chief Minister resorts to such baseless accusations, it damages the social fabric of our state,' he asserted.

Growing Tensions in Indian Politics

This latest confrontation highlights the increasingly tense relationship between the ruling BJP and opposition parties in Northeast India. Political analysts suggest that the exchange represents more than just personal animosity, reflecting deeper ideological divides playing out in the region.

The Congress party has demanded an immediate retraction of the comments, while BJP supporters have stood by their Chief Minister, creating a polarized political environment in Assam.
